Italian Tomato Salad Ingredients
For the Salad
- Beefsteak or heirloom tomatoes – Use ripe, quality tomatoes for the best flavor and juiciness.
- Red onion – Adds a sharp crunch that complements the tomatoes perfectly.
- Fresh parsley – Brings a burst of color and freshness; feel free to substitute with cilantro or chives if you prefer.
- Fresh basil – An aromatic herb that is essential for an authentic Italian tomato salad experience.
For the Dressing
- Extra virgin olive oil – The dressing base, adding richness; avocado oil can be a lovely alternative.
- Red wine vinegar – Provides the tangy acidity that balances the flavors; balsamic vinegar offers a sweeter option.
- Salt – Enhances the salad’s flavor; kosher or sea salt can work as substitutes.
- Black pepper – Freshly cracked for a mild kick; use it for the best taste.
- Garlic cloves – Adds depth; feel free to substitute with garlic powder, but fresh is always better.
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Italian Tomato Salad
Step 1: Prepare the Ingredients
Start by rinsing your beefsteak or heirloom tomatoes under cold water. Next, cut them into wedges and place them in a large salad bowl. Thinly slice the red onion and chop the fresh parsley and basil. As you prep, admire the vibrant colors of the ingredients, which will create an eye-catching Italian Tomato Salad.
Step 2: Combine the Salad Ingredients
In the same large bowl, carefully add the tomato wedges, sliced red onion, chopped parsley, and basil. Gently toss the mixture with your hands or a wooden spoon, ensuring the ingredients are well-distributed. The combination of colors and aromas should already evoke a sense of freshness and summer in your kitchen.
Step 3: Mix the Dressing
Using a small mixing bowl, whisk together ¼ cup of extra virgin olive oil, 2 tablespoons of red wine vinegar, and 2 minced garlic cloves. Add a pinch of salt and freshly cracked black pepper to taste. Continue whisking until the dressing is well-combined and slightly emulsified, resulting in a glossy mixture that will enhance your Italian Tomato Salad.
Step 4: Dress the Salad
Pour the freshly made dressing over the tomato mixture in the large bowl. Toss gently with a spatula or wooden spoon until the salad is evenly coated in the dressing, ensuring each ingredient is well-flavored. Serve the Italian Tomato Salad immediately for the best texture and taste, allowing those juices to meld beautifully together.

Storage Tips for Italian Tomato Salad
Fridge: Store the salad in an airtight container for up to 2-3 days for the best flavor and texture.
Leftovers: If you have leftover Italian Tomato Salad, keep the dressing separate until ready to serve. This prevents the salad from becoming soggy.
Serving: The salad is best enjoyed fresh. If refrigerated, serve it at room temperature for optimal taste before consuming.
Note: Avoid freezing as the tomatoes’ texture changes dramatically, compromising the vibrant essence of this delightful dish.

Make Ahead Options
These Italian Tomato Salad preparations are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save valuable time! You can chop the tomatoes, red onion, parsley, and basil up to 24 hours in advance, just be sure to store them separately in airtight containers in the refrigerator to maintain their freshness and prevent sogginess. The dressing can also be prepped ahead; mix the olive oil, red wine vinegar, garlic, salt, and black pepper and store it in the fridge. When you’re ready to serve this stunning salad, simply combine the prepped ingredients, drizzle on the dressing, toss gently, and enjoy the vibrant flavors that feel just as fresh as when you first prepared it!

Can I freeze Italian Tomato Salad?
I wouldn’t suggest freezing this Italian Tomato Salad. Tomatoes have a high water content, and freezing can change their texture, making them mushy when thawed. If you want a longer-lasting option, consider prepping and freezing the dressing instead. Simply blend it and store in a freezer-safe container for up to 3 months.

Is this salad safe for pets?
While tomatoes are safe for most pets in small amounts, certain ingredients in this salad, like onions and garlic, can be toxic to dogs and cats. Therefore, it’s best to keep this Italian Tomato Salad away from your furry friends and opt for pet-safe veggie snacks!
